I've encountered this situation a few times, and experience tells me not to panic right away. Check if you have a spare key on you or at home. If not, contact family or friends to bring you a spare. If your vehicle supports remote control, many Buick models come with OnStar service. You can download the MyBuick app or call them directly to remotely unlock the trunk. I also recommend installing a key tracker, like Tile or Apple AirTag, to prevent similar mistakes. Prevention is key—always attach your keys to your belt or use a hook to secure them. If none of these work, contact local roadside assistance or a 4S dealership. They have professional tools to unlock your car safely and quickly, avoiding any damage from DIY attempts.
